BBC The BBC's new director general has described the traditional TV licence model as "a busted flush" and "no longer fit for purpose". How should the BBC be funded? Tax, subscription or nothing at all? JACKDAW The owners of the Jackdaw gas platform in the North Sea have warned of winter fuel shortages if the development is not approved. It comes as an SNP MSP broke ranks with the Scottish Government calling for the approval of the Jackdaw and Rosebank. But as the UK gears up for its second heatwave in a matter of weeks, environmental campaigners are calling for the project to be rejected. Does Scotland need a "drill baby drill moment"? VET BILLS The UK Government's unveiled plans for a big shake up in the veterinary sector and they say that millions of pet owners will benefit from the 'most significant overhaul of vetinary regulation in six decades'. Have vet costs forced you to chose between your finances and your pet? ABSENCE MAKES THE HEART GROW FONDER?
